| dc.description.abstract | Determination of the depth of crustal and mantle xenoliths is an urgent issue. The xenoliths are potential carriers of diamonds and subdivided into three types by composition: ultramafic, eclogite, and pyroxenite (intermediate between the two former types). Eclogites contain omphacitic clinopyroxene, while peridotites contain Cr-diopsides. This study is aimed at development of a universal garnet–clinopyroxene barometer for estimating pressure in both mantle and crustal rocks. The PT parameters can be estimated using the known effect of variation in the content of the tschermakite end member (CaAl2SiO6) in clinopyroxene with growth in pressure. | |
